随着科研项目的日益增多,科研项目管理的需求也越来越迫切。本文将介绍如何在南通地区开发一个科研项目管理系统,以提高科研项目的管理水平。
系统概述
本系统的主要功能包括科研项目的申请、审批、实施、结题等环节的管理。系统采用B/S架构,用户可以通过浏览器访问。
数据库设计
数据库使用MySQL,主要表结构如下:
CREATE TABLE projects (
id INT AUTO_INCREMENT PRIMARY KEY,
project_name VARCHAR(255) NOT NULL,
project_leader VARCHAR(100),
start_date DATE,
end_date DATE,
status ENUM('申请', '审批', '实施', '结题') DEFAULT '申请'
);
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(100) NOT NULL,
password VARCHAR(255) NOT NULL,
role ENUM('管理员', '用户') DEFAULT '用户'
);

系统架构
系统前端使用HTML、CSS和JavaScript实现,后端使用Java Spring Boot框架。前端通过RESTful API与后端进行数据交互。
应用案例
该系统已经在南通地区的某高校成功部署并投入使用。通过该系统,科研项目的管理效率得到了显著提升。
